Turkey’s Foreign Minister Hakan Fidan stated on Wednesday that the only way to end the continued war in the Gaza Strip is a two-state solution and ensured that his country is “actively working for official recognition of Palestine as a full UN member.”
During a press conference with his Brazilian counterpart Mauro Vieira, Fidan said that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u’s “fundamentalist” government continues to perpetrate a “systematic massacre” against the Palestinians in Gaza, adding that Turkey will not stand idly by and do nothing about it.
